The category-action lawsuit, filed in 2019, was initiated by three plaintiffs who alleged that Apple programmed Siri to intercept conversations even when no sizzling phrase, akin to “Hey Siri,” was spoken. The plaintiffs additionally claimed that Apple violated their privateness by sharing recordings of the conversations with third-party contractors.
In settling the go well with this previous January, Apple has denied any wrongdoing on its half. In response to the lawsuit and privateness considerations, an Apple spokesperson shared the next assertion with ZDNET this previous January:
“Siri has been engineered to guard consumer privateness from the start. Siri information has by no means been used to construct advertising and marketing profiles, and it has by no means been offered to anybody for any function. Apple settled this case to keep away from further litigation so we will transfer ahead from considerations about third-party grading that we already addressed in 2019.”
With such considerations surfacing at the moment, Apple did make particular modifications to its voice assistant in August 2019. The corporate suspended the human grading of Siri responses, promised to cease storing recordings of Siri conversations, and altered the Siri coaching based mostly on audio samples to an opt-in course of. Even for individuals who opted in to permit their conversations to be shared, the recordings from then on had been accessible solely to Apple workers and never exterior contractors.
